Output dcb60bdaa38d8acdf0dec98c7439e6899ae367cb74e62348034cf25cee618bb4:1

value
111617686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c908729b339cb5fcb99e36c72004d23e91089398 OP_EQUALVERIFY OP_CHECKSIG
address
1KKxwWkvtgUiViYFcZ5MzapZcEbT9neAk9
transaction
dcb60bdaa38d8acdf0dec98c7439e6899ae367cb74e62348034cf25cee618bb4
confirmations
307186
spent
true